Posted by: pythoner at Sun Jul 9 17:53:36 2006 [ Email Message ] [ Show All Posts by pythoner ] I have found in the search for the "perfect" pastel that lines are not super important, coloration as a baby is important and lines affect how the Adults of the "true" lines look...Look for big names and NOOOO ORANGE.....Orange turns to brown and will look bad as a sub-adult to adults.....My tips look until you find the pastel that is correct for you...just don't touch pastels that have orange in the top half of the side pattern....
